Output e12d81268cadc9bafb81d58db3b907338c393f738ad16ab3f1646a8191907e13:1

value
394754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c8a8def7942de2a692c76eda63c614765423b33 OP_EQUAL
address
3Mo8ZgEySRZEVV97ad8JtdNxpyowfWz18y
transaction
e12d81268cadc9bafb81d58db3b907338c393f738ad16ab3f1646a8191907e13
confirmations
382405
spent
true